Transaction 0dfa95c2a01e87a20e55a24c8b4df17d22a82000cd39ff07f3dfb7cdb94b0a3e
1 Input
1 Output
-
0dfa95c2a01e87a20e55a24c8b4df17d22a82000cd39ff07f3dfb7cdb94b0a3e:0
- value
- 21287605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9acf42cea4f39162d5706354d79c64bcefab4334 OP_EQUAL
- address
- 3FoaGq6MJgSu32LWJnsbP6hHqyye4qcTQ9